Police Department Office Manager
The Village of McFarland has an immediate opening for the Police Department Office Manager position. The Office Manager will be responsible for administrative support work for the Department. This position manages and oversees all office support functions of the Police Department, handles confidential materials, and conducts various administrative assignments in support of the Police Chief and Command staff within the Department.
Minimum RequirementsThe qualified candidate will possess the following education and experience:
- Graduation from High School, or equivalent.
- Minimum of one (1) to three (3) years prior work experience in an administrative field.
- Ability to keyboard 60 words per minute with accuracy and to transcribe from dictation equipment.
- Associates degree in office management, administration, criminal justice, or related field preferred.
- Any combination of education and experience which in the sole discretion of the Village would demonstrate the ability to meet the required knowledge, skills and abilities for the position may also be considered.
Candidate must possess or be able to obtain a valid Wisconsin drivers’ license, and must not have been convicted of any felony or qualified misdemeanor that would prohibit the applicant from passing a background check to have access to theTIMEorNLETSrecords system.
Compensation and Benefits- This is a non-exempt, hourly position with a starting annual pay range of $53,886 to $68,285 (depending on qualifications and experience).
- The Village offers a competitive benefits package which includes participation in the Wisconsin Retirement System, health and dental insurance, vision insurance, life insurance, income continuation insurance, vacation and sick leave, 11 paid holidays, and additional supplemental benefits.
